ISP Projects Manager Role Profile

Purpose of Role

The Projects Manager will be responsible for supporting pre- and post-contract cost and project management services, assisting in financial control, procurement processes, and implementation of sustainability practices. This role also oversees school transport coordination and supports facilities management activities across ISP schools. Working collaboratively with consultants, contractors, and internal stakeholders, this role contributes to the successful completion of projects while ensuring alignment with ISP’s ESG principles, budget, and contractual obligations.

ISP Key Responsibilities

-Delivering pre and post contract cost and project management services

-Delivering high quality services and ensuring that project management deliverables meet ISP requirements

-Maintaining effective communication to ensure all information is available for the successful completion of projects; liaising with other managers to ensure efficient financial control

-Reviewing and monitoring consultants and contractors across all the projects, while working closely with and reporting to the Head of Projects

-Preparing and implementing procurement strategies

-Timely appointment of supply chain partners through competitive RFP process, monitoring of contractors & consultants, weekly/bi-weekly/monthly reporting, contract administration, commercial management (timely issuance & approval of payment certificates, variations, claims, contractual notifications, final account, closeout), school visits, liaising with ISP and School SLT for their inputs

-Managing the tender process along with the cost consultants

-Evaluating and reporting on tenders

-Valuing completed work and arranging for payments

-Manage claims, variations, and disputes to ensure compliance with contractual obligations

-Collaborate with project managers, architects, and design teams to ensure cost-effective solutions are implemented

-Producing and presenting internal weekly / monthly reports

-Support the implementation and monitoring of Environmental, Social, and Governance (ESG) initiatives across all property and infrastructure-related projects

-Coordinate school transport requirements including scheduling, logistics, vendor liaison, and service optimization
